Navy BeanEdit

The navy bean is a small, pale, oval legume that belongs to the species Phaseolus vulgaris and is widely used in cuisines around the world. Known for its mild flavor and firm texture, the bean shines in hearty soups, stews, and baked dishes. Its name comes from its historic association with the Navy of the United States, where canned navy beans supplied reliable nutrition on long deployments, contributing to the bean’s reputation as a practical staple for disciplined provisioning. In markets today, they appear as dried beans and as canned products, each offering different convenience and preparation profiles for home cooks and institutions alike.

The navy bean is one of several types of white beans, often confused with other varieties such as the Haricot bean in some regions. Its compact size and creamy interior when cooked make it a versatile ingredient in countless recipes, from rustic bean soups to refined stews. Its enduring popularity is driven by factors such as cost effectiveness, long shelf life, and the ability to stretch protein in meals, which matters in both household kitchens and institutional food programs.

Characteristics and varieties

Navy beans are small, oval, and smooth, usually pale ivory in color when dried. When cooked, they become creamy inside with a slightly mealy texture. They hold their shape reasonably well in soups and stews, and they readily absorb flavors from herbs, vegetables, and meat. Dried navy beans require soaking and a lengthy simmer to reach peak tenderness, while canned navy beans offer a convenient, ready-to-use option. In some markets, special market forms or regional blends may mix navy beans with other white beans, but the core characteristics remain their modest size, pale color, and dependable texture.

Culinary uses commonly emphasize their role in soups and stews, but they are also well suited to casseroles, bean salads, and even baked dishes. Typical preparations rely on soaking and simmering dried beans or rinsing and heating canned beans to reduce excess liquid and salt. For cooks seeking similar profiles with slight variations, the Haricot bean and other white beans can provide comparable textures, though each variety has its own unique flavor and tenderness.

Nutrition and health considerations

Navy beans are a compact source of plant-based protein and dietary fiber. A portion of cooked navy beans contributes meaningful amounts of protein, complex carbohydrates, and minerals such as iron, magnesium, and potassium. They also supply folate, which supports cellular function and metabolism. Because canned navy beans can carry higher sodium levels, many cooks prefer rinsing and draining the canned product to reduce salt content, or choose low-sodium varieties. As a staple in a balanced diet, navy beans complement whole grains, vegetables, and lean proteins, contributing to dietary diversity and nutritional variety.

From a nutritional perspective, navy beans offer a practical way to increase fiber intake, which supports digestive health and can aid in long-term satiety. Their mineral content supports various bodily functions, including oxygen transport (via iron) and enzymatic processes (via magnesium and potassium). Cultivation and production

Navy beans are grown in temperate climates and adapt to a range of soils, though well-drained, loamy soil and a reasonable growing season support high yields. Major producers include parts of North America and Europe, with crop choices influenced by price, subsidy regimes, and local market demand. As with other legumes, inoculation with nitrogen-fixing bacteria helps improve soil health and farm sustainability over time. The bean’s shelf-stable nature makes it attractive for both small farms and larger scale production, including private storage and international trade.
